ntupdate = 22 June 2006Amr Aly is a retired United States
soccer forward.Aly attended Columbia University where he won the 1984
Hermann Trophy as the college player of the year.He was a member of the 1984 U.S. Olympic Soccer Team and earned a total 8 caps, scoring no goals between 1984 and 1985. In 1987, he also played two games at the
Pan American Games , but these are not considered full internationals.After graduating from Columbia, Amr played
indoor soccer for theNew York Cosmos , LA Lazers andNew York Express for its single season in 1985-1986. He also played a single outdoor season in 1989 with theNew Jersey Eagles of theAmerican Professional Soccer League .He is currently a Junior Partner in the Litigation Department of WilmerHale.
